Lens and Focal Length

The built-in 35mm lens is something I would carefully think about before buying. I like 35mm because it feels natural and versatile, but I also know it is not for everyone. Since the lens is fixed, I would need to be comfortable working within that focal length. If I wanted zoom flexibility, this would not be my first choice. But if I preferred a high-quality prime lens and a consistent shooting style, I would see this as a major advantage.

Who I Think This Camera Is Best For

I would recommend this camera to photographers who:

  • Want full-frame image quality in a compact body
  • Prefer a 35mm prime lens
  • Enjoy street, travel, and documentary photography
  • Value simplicity over lens-changing flexibility
  • Are willing to pay more for premium image quality

I would not choose it if I needed a camera for sports, wildlife, or frequent zoom use.

Things I Would Keep in Mind Before Buying

Before buying, I would think about a few important points:

  • The lens is fixed, so I cannot change it
  • The price is premium, so I need to be sure I will use it often
  • It is best suited to photographers who like 35mm framing
  • Battery life and accessories may matter more because it is a specialized camera

For me, these are not deal-breakers, but they are important to consider.
